Output 520ce5f33391fa5568a3d1c4f82cee97b7fb690986403a82d8ab5d5feafab3df:0

value
5256532943
script pubkey
OP_0 OP_PUSHBYTES_20 bd3c3fed24e618ce5093c678589a666cce107e2a
address
bc1qh57rlmfyucvvu5ynceu93xnxdn8pql3202ccdu
transaction
520ce5f33391fa5568a3d1c4f82cee97b7fb690986403a82d8ab5d5feafab3df
spent
true